Требования к российскому Linux — различия между версиями

Материал из ТХАБ.РФ
Перейти к: навигация, поиск
(Новая страница: «== См. также == * Требования к российской ОС * Создание языка программирования с русским…»)
 
м (Российский Линукс. 1 шаг)
 
(не показаны 2 промежуточные версии этого же участника)
Строка 1: Строка 1:
 +
== Предпосылки ==
 +
* не д.б. проблем с драйверами - следовательно [[Debian]] или [[CentOS]]
 +
* д.б. актуальные пакеты, т.о. Debian / Ubuntu т.к. пакеты CentOS - сильно старше
 +
* использование серверы и рабочие станции
 +
* д.б. совместима с большинством зарубежного ПО - > опять Debian / Ubuntu
 +
 +
== Требования ==
 +
 +
* русский debian -серверы / Ubuntu - рабочие станции
 +
* пакеты deb
 +
* железо для серверов - виртуальная машина (ВМ) XEN KVM -> VPS т.о. русский дебиан д.б. совместим только с XEN VPS, а российское или импортное  железо д.б. совместимо только с ВМ XEN
 +
* сервера репозиториев в РФ/РБ
 +
* серверы времени только РФ/РБ
 +
* серверы SSL сертификатов - РФ/РБ
 +
 +
=== Российский Линукс. 1 шаг ===
 +
 +
* регистрация названия, доменов в т.ч. кириллических
 +
* создание форков debian / ubuntu
 +
* копирование репозиториев на сервера в РФ
 +
* переупаковка дистрибутивов, исключение всех языков кроме русского и английского
 +
* только российские репозитории, сервера времени, SSL сертификаты
 +
* российские поисковики Ya.ru, мейл ру, ВК, нигма, закладки сервисы магазины
 +
* российское ПО по умолчанию - Яндекс.Браузер, Спутник, телеграмм и т.п.
 +
* драйверы и кодеки из ЛинуксМинт
 +
* собственный магазин коммерческих приложений и приложений компилируемых из GPL/BSD кода  с GitHub
 +
* обновления:
 +
** отключение автоматических обновлений из репозиториев debian.
 +
** Все обновления debian/ubuntu д.б. оперативно прдодить аудит и добавляться в российский репозиторий
 +
** весь код debian д.б. проверятся статическим анализатором кода [[PVC-Studio]] и все критические и сомнительные места д.б. исправлены
 +
** баги из багтреккера дебиана д.б. самостоятельно анализироваться и исправляться
 +
** д.б. система поощрения выявления и устранения багов
 +
* по возможности весь код д.б. переведён к стандарту Rust/Python3/Lua/Unicod UTF-8 и т.п.
 +
 +
=== Российский Линукс. 2 шаг ===
 +
 
== См. также ==
 
== См. также ==
 
* [[Требования к российской ОС]]
 
* [[Требования к российской ОС]]

Текущая версия на 17:32, 22 марта 2018

Предпосылки

  • не д.б. проблем с драйверами - следовательно Debian или CentOS
  • д.б. актуальные пакеты, т.о. Debian / Ubuntu т.к. пакеты CentOS - сильно старше
  • использование серверы и рабочие станции
  • д.б. совместима с большинством зарубежного ПО - > опять Debian / Ubuntu

Требования

  • русский debian -серверы / Ubuntu - рабочие станции
  • пакеты deb
  • железо для серверов - виртуальная машина (ВМ) XEN KVM -> VPS т.о. русский дебиан д.б. совместим только с XEN VPS, а российское или импортное железо д.б. совместимо только с ВМ XEN
  • сервера репозиториев в РФ/РБ
  • серверы времени только РФ/РБ
  • серверы SSL сертификатов - РФ/РБ

Российский Линукс. 1 шаг

  • регистрация названия, доменов в т.ч. кириллических
  • создание форков debian / ubuntu
  • копирование репозиториев на сервера в РФ
  • переупаковка дистрибутивов, исключение всех языков кроме русского и английского
  • только российские репозитории, сервера времени, SSL сертификаты
  • российские поисковики Ya.ru, мейл ру, ВК, нигма, закладки сервисы магазины
  • российское ПО по умолчанию - Яндекс.Браузер, Спутник, телеграмм и т.п.
  • драйверы и кодеки из ЛинуксМинт
  • собственный магазин коммерческих приложений и приложений компилируемых из GPL/BSD кода с GitHub
  • обновления:
    • отключение автоматических обновлений из репозиториев debian.
    • Все обновления debian/ubuntu д.б. оперативно прдодить аудит и добавляться в российский репозиторий
    • весь код debian д.б. проверятся статическим анализатором кода PVC-Studio и все критические и сомнительные места д.б. исправлены
    • баги из багтреккера дебиана д.б. самостоятельно анализироваться и исправляться
    • д.б. система поощрения выявления и устранения багов
  • по возможности весь код д.б. переведён к стандарту Rust/Python3/Lua/Unicod UTF-8 и т.п.

Российский Линукс. 2 шаг

См. также